My question, if this is true and it seems so to my ears at the demo, that it is, is it equally true for all power conditioners? In particular, I am using a Pure Power APS 1050 regenerator.....
it seems that it is just as important for AC regenerators as well. The reason is that AC regenerators regenerate the output AC sine wave using electronics (called a power inverter) that runs off DC power that was created using the AC from the mains/wall outlet. Without bogging you down in too many details, inside the AC regenerator there is a sine-wave generator that runs off DC (created from the AC from the wall outlet) & this sine wave is fed into a power amplifier that amplifies the voltage to 120VAC & also provides the capability to supply several Amperes of current (that your CDP, DAC, TT, preamp, power amp, etc, etc can use). This power amp is also running off DC (created from the AC from the wall outlet). So, if you end up using an el-cheapo AC power cord & you have distorted AC going into your AC regenerator, then, the electronics inside will run off a corrupted DC power supply which will show up as less than the best sonics possible. So, use a better/best power cord within your budget.
